## Changed defaults

Heads up: the Ledgerline tax-rate lookup cache now defaults to a 15-minute TTL instead of 24 hours. Turns out rates in the Veldt County sandbox were going stale mid-demo, which was embarrassing. Eviction is now LRU rather than FIFO, and the cache warms on boot. If you're reviewing, check that nothing hardcodes the old TTL. The new defaults land as follows.

deployment values, bajop-taweg:
holwyn:
  log_level: debug
  metrics_host: metrics.holwyn.zemvarsys.internal
  pool_size: 32

Heads up: if the Lintrock baseline file in the Quarrow repo drifts from main, CI fails with a "stale baseline" error even when the code is fine. Quick fix is to regenerate the baseline on a clean checkout and re-push. If a customer build is blocked, confirm the failing run matches the token below before escalating.

build token for yadug-yagag: htk21_c863c33eb8b82c0c9c152

## PortionWise Environments

PortionWise, the recipe-scaling calculator behind MealLoft's editor, runs in three environments: dev, staging, and prod. Dev resets nightly; staging mirrors prod traffic at 5%. Scaling math runs in the conversion-worker pool, so most pages you'll get relate to worker saturation rather than the API tier. If staging and prod disagree on rounding behavior, check that both are pinned to the same unit-table release. The current production configuration values are listed below.

settings of fahag-haduf:
[ulaox]
port = 8443
region = south-2
host = ulaox.lumiccorp.internal
timeout_ms = 500
retries = 8

Quarterly Planning Note — Sorvet Labs, for sales leads. Next quarter we launch the Meridian tier of our Loopwise subscription. It sits between Standard and Enterprise, adding workflow automation and priority support, priced to capture mid-market accounts we currently lose on cost. Pilot feedback from the Ardenfell cohort was strong. Please begin mapping accounts suitable for upgrade conversations, and flag pricing objections early to Commercial Director Nyla Ferren. Positioning guidance follows from the confidential plan noted below.

management briefing: Only 33 of the 205 pilot accounts renewed Kasath, so a churn review is set for October 17. Weniusek Logistics is in early talks to buy Holethax Freight for about $345.6 million.